Paradise athletes who competed in the Canada Winter Games were recognized by Mayor Dan Bobbett and Council during the Council Meeting on March 19. This year's Games took place from February 15, to March 3, 2019 in Red Deer, Alberta and saw a number of our Newfoundland and Labrador athletes and teams perform well and achieved personal bests.

Rovers Search and Rescue showed off the technological capabilities of their new Unmanned Aerial Vehicle (UAV) at an event held at their headquarters on March 13. Mayor Dan Bobbett attended the event to see the drone in action and bring greetings on behalf of the Town and regional municipalities.
